[QUOTE=Against Miik!;17797759]I'm not talking about words like "dey", because that is a pronunciation. But when I hear things like "dey is"... well thats a bit different. Is "dey are" really that hard?[/QUOTE]
where are the made-up words in those two phrases last-time i checked "is" and "are" are two well-established words in the english language "is" and "are" take up the same number of syllables - vowel followed by a consonant - and actually you could argue that "are" is easier to say, as the "r" in english is pretty easy to make so it's more or less a grammatical issue, that in this instance ebonics doesn't inflect verbs for person |

[QUOTE=TimJim;17797719]i dont mean finding my inner self so much as how Hallucinogen's "LSD" put it[/QUOTE]
yeah i had that in mind. Think of it this way. We all know that everybody, for example, has a different taste in music and that this most likely has to do with each persons particular set of chemicals and neurotransmitters working in their brain. However, after doing something like acid, it becomes much more real and apparent how vast of an effect a measly 100 MICROgrams of some chemical in the brain can have. From that point, it becomes more apparent how different each person's perspective must really be since their particular brain chemistry is far more different from yours than a few micrograms of lsd. You begin to realize that if your consciousness just happened to be put in someone else's brain for a day, you probably wouldn't be able to function at all given how far you would be from being used to their perspective. Yes, this is all something that is basic knowledge even through sober thought... but once you're torn out of the norm and shown it firsthand it becomes much more real and things like this take a much higher priority in your mind leading to a heightened sense of empathy. In that sort of aspect, yes, psychoactives can teach you a fair few things about life. But no, it's not exactly like while you're on acid a whole other world and set of knowledge is instantly bestowed upon you.
